Midnight Blue

by Dorothy Garlock

Leaving her finishing school behind, Mara Shannon McCall returned to the lawless country of her birth, determined to reclaim the ranch that was her father's legacy. With a derringer in her pocket and her heart beating wildly in her breast, she rode toward the home she barely remembered--only to find a wounded man across the rugged trail. He was beaten and bloody, but Pack Gallagher was unmistakably a fighter--a handsome Irish brawler with shoulders a yard wide, hands as hard as steel, and midnight-blue eyes as proud and passionate as Mara's own. With a shuddering wave of desire, she knew he was a champion who could fight by her side against the outlaws on her land and a soul mate who could share her deepest secrets. Here was an exciting, defiant lover who could hold her forever--or the one man who could crush her dreams and break her heart.
